Matthew 8:5-13

MLV(i) 5 Now when Jesus entered into Capernaum, a centurion came to him, pleading with him, 6 and saying, Lord, my young-servant, a paralytic, has been put in the house, terribly tormented.
7 And Jesus says to him, I will come and will heal him.
8 And the centurion answered and said, Lord, I am not sufficient that you should come under my roof, but only speak by word and my young-servant will be healed. 9 For I am a man also under authority, having soldiers under me and I say to this one, Travel on and he travels on, and to another, Come and he comes, and to my bondservant, Do this and he does it.
10 Now when Jesus heard it, he marveled and said to those who followed, Assuredly I am saying to you, I have not found so-great a faith, not even in Israel. 11 But I am saying to you, that many will be coming from the east and the west, and will be reclining with Abraham and Isaac and Jacob in the kingdom of the heavens; 12 but the sons of the kingdom will be cast out into the outer darkness–the weeping and the gnashing of teeth will be there. 13 Now Jesus said to the centurion, Go, and as you have believed, let it happen for you. And his young-servant was healed in that hour.
